Jira's Indigenous Time Tracking Capabilities:.

Jira comes with built-in time tracking functionality, enabling users to log time versus issues. This standard functionality consists of:.

Logging Work: Individuals can manually log time spent on an concern, adding a summary of the work carried out.
Estimating Time: Users can approximate the complete time required to complete an problem.
Reporting: Jira provides basic reports on time invested, enabling job supervisors to track total development.
